FModel:虚幻引擎资源解析的革新工具——从入门到精通的实战宝典

张开发
2026/6/16 17:08:41 15 分钟阅读
FModel:虚幻引擎资源解析的革新工具——从入门到精通的实战宝典
FModel虚幻引擎资源解析的革新工具——从入门到精通的实战宝典【免费下载链接】FModelUnreal Engine Archives Explorer项目地址: https://gitcode.com/gh_mirrors/fm/FModel作为一款专为Unreal Engine设计的开源资源探索工具FModelUnreal Engine Archives Explorer为游戏开发者、模组创作者和引擎爱好者提供了一站式的资源解析解决方案。它能够高效处理Pak文件虚幻引擎专用的资源归档格式支持模型、贴图、音频等多种资源类型的提取与预览凭借其开源免费、功能全面和持续更新的特性已成为虚幻引擎生态中不可或缺的工具之一。价值定位为何FModel能成为资源解析领域的佼佼者在虚幻引擎资源处理工具中FModel以三大核心优势脱颖而出。首先它具备全类型资源支持能力不仅能解析常见的贴图如FModel/Resources/texture.png和模型文件还能处理复杂的动画序列和音频资源满足多样化的开发需求。其次高度自定义的工作流允许用户通过FModel/Settings/目录下的配置文件调整界面布局、导出路径等参数打造个性化的操作环境。最后作为开源项目FModel拥有活跃的社区支持开发者可以自由贡献代码确保工具始终适配最新的虚幻引擎版本这一点是许多闭源工具无法比拟的。与同类工具的对比优势特性FModel传统资源提取工具资源类型支持全面覆盖模型、贴图、音频等仅支持部分资源类型自定义配置丰富的参数调整选项配置项有限版本兼容性持续更新适配新引擎版本对新版本支持滞后开源社区支持活跃的开发者社区依赖官方更新场景应用FModel在不同领域的实战案例游戏开发学习解析竞品资源快速掌握设计思路独立游戏开发者小明在学习虚幻引擎时通过FModel解析了多款3A游戏的Pak文件。他重点研究了《堡垒之夜》的角色模型结构和贴图细节通过FModel/Creator/模块批量导出资源分析其材质参数和骨骼动画设置从中获取了宝贵的设计经验极大缩短了自己项目的开发周期。模组制作高效提取素材打造个性化内容模组制作者小李需要为《虚幻争霸》制作新的武器皮肤。他使用FModel的高级搜索功能由FModel/ViewModels/SearchViewModel.cs实现快速定位到游戏中的武器贴图文件导出后进行二次创作再通过工具预览效果确保新皮肤与游戏原有风格保持一致。据社区统计超过60%的模组创作者使用FModel作为主要的资源提取工具。教育研究解剖引擎资源深入理解底层原理高校教师王教授在虚幻引擎课程中利用FModel向学生展示Pak文件的内部结构。通过解析不同版本的资源包学生能够直观了解虚幻引擎资源压缩算法的演进以及材质实例、静态网格等核心概念的实际应用增强了理论与实践的结合。深度探索FModel核心模块的技术解析CUE4Parse资源解析的引擎心脏功能定位作为FModel的核心组件CUE4Parse负责解析虚幻引擎的Pak文件和UAsset格式是实现资源提取的基础。技术亮点采用流式解析技术能够高效处理大型归档文件支持虚幻引擎4到5的多种版本格式。其模块化设计允许开发者轻松扩展对新资源类型的支持。应用场景无论是解析单个资源文件还是批量处理整个Pak包CUE4Parse都能提供稳定可靠的解析能力确保资源提取的准确性和完整性。官方文档CUE4Parse模块界面交互系统直观高效的用户体验功能定位FModel/Views/目录下的组件构成了工具的交互核心包括主窗口、资源预览面板和设置界面等。技术亮点基于WPF框架构建采用MVVM设计模式实现界面与业务逻辑的分离。通过MainWindow.xaml.cs中的事件处理机制确保用户操作的流畅响应。应用场景用户可以通过拖放操作快速加载Pak文件在预览窗口查看高清贴图和模型右键菜单提供丰富的导出选项极大提升了操作效率。配置管理中心个性化工具的关键功能定位FModel/Settings/目录下的UserSettings.cs和DirectorySettings.cs等文件负责保存用户偏好和系统配置。技术亮点采用JSON格式存储配置数据支持动态加载和实时更新。用户可以自定义导出路径、设置默认游戏目录甚至调整界面主题颜色。应用场景开发团队可以共享配置文件确保所有成员使用统一的工作环境个人用户则可以根据习惯调整快捷键和界面布局提升使用舒适度。实操指南FModel的三级进阶使用技巧新手入门快速部署与基础操作环境诊断确保系统已安装.NET Framework 4.7.2或更高版本。可通过控制面板→程序→程序和功能检查已安装的框架版本。快速部署克隆项目仓库git clone https://gitcode.com/gh_mirrors/fm/FModel进入项目目录cd FModel运行构建脚本dotnet build启动应用程序cd FModel/bin/Debug ./FModel.exe预期效果成功启动FModel主界面显示欢迎信息和操作指引。效率提升高级功能的应用批量导出资源在资源浏览器中按住Ctrl键选择多个文件右键点击选择“批量导出”设置导出路径和文件格式点击“确定”开始导出预期效果所有选中资源将按指定格式保存到目标目录进度条显示导出状态。自定义搜索过滤打开搜索面板快捷键CtrlF输入关键词如“weapon”并选择资源类型如“静态网格”点击“搜索”按钮预期效果符合条件的资源将在结果列表中显示支持按名称、大小等排序。高阶技巧性能优化与扩展开发性能优化设置进入“设置→性能”降低预览窗口的分辨率如从1080p调整为720p启用“后台解析”模式预期效果在处理大型Pak文件时工具响应速度提升30%以上减少卡顿现象。扩展开发入门参考FModel/Extensions/目录下的示例代码创建新的扩展类实现IAssetProcessor接口重写Process方法添加自定义资源处理逻辑预期效果工具能够识别并处理新的资源类型满足特定项目需求。资源获取清单项目源码通过git clone https://gitcode.com/gh_mirrors/fm/FModel获取核心模块文档CUE4Parse模块、界面交互模块、配置管理模块社区支持FModel用户论坛需自行搜索相关社区素材资源FModel/Resources/目录下的示例贴图和图标可作为学习参考通过本文的介绍相信你已经对FModel有了全面的认识。无论是游戏开发、模组制作还是引擎学习FModel都能成为你高效处理虚幻引擎资源的得力助手。开始探索吧解锁更多隐藏在Pak文件中的资源宝藏图FModel中用于资源预览的 checkerboard 背景网格帮助开发者清晰查看透明贴图效果【免费下载链接】FModelUnreal Engine Archives Explorer项目地址: https://gitcode.com/gh_mirrors/fm/FModel创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章